§2.3 相关技术基本知识与基本技能
一、QuartusⅡ原理图输入法
应用数字逻辑电路的基本知识,使用QuartusⅡ原理图输入法可非常方便地进行数字系统的设计。应用QuartusⅡ原理图输入法,还可以把原有的使用中示规模的通用数字集成电路设计的数字系统移植到FPGA或CPLD中。下面以一个二人表决器的设计为例说明QuartusⅡ原理图输入法的使用方法。
(一)建立工程文件夹
1.新建一个文件夹作为工程项目目录
首先在计算机中建立一个文件夹作为工程项目目录,此工程目录不能是根目录,比如D:,只能是根b录下的b录,比如D:\EDA _book
\code\Chapter3\BiaoJueQi。
下一页
§2.3 相关技术基本知识与基本技能
2.建立工程项目
运行Quartus Ⅱ软件,执行File=>New Project Wizard 命令,建立工程,如图2-17所示。
在图2-18界面中单击Next按钮。
在所弹出的图2-19 New Project Wizard对话框中,填写Directory,Name, Top-Level Entity等项目。其中第一、第二、第三个文本框分别是工程项目目录、项目名称和项目顶层设计实体的名称。
单击Next按钮,出现添加工程文件的对话框,如图2-20所示。
流程图转换为ns图若原来己有文件,可选择相应文件,这单直接单击Next进行下一步,选择FPGA器件的型号,如图2-21所示。
下一页
上一页
§2.3 相关技术基本知识与基本技能
在Family下拉框中,根据需要选择一种型号的FPGA,比如Cyclone系列FPGA。然后在“Available devi
ces:”中根据需要的FPGA 型号选择FPGA型号,比如“EP1C3T144C8”,注意在Filters一栏中选中“Show Advanced Devices”以显示所有的器件型号。再单击Next按钮,出现如图2-22所示对话框。
对于弹出的其他EDA工具的对话框,由于我们使用Quartus Ⅱ的集成环境进行开发,因此不要作任何改动。单击Next进入工程的信息总概对话框,如图2-23所示。
单击Finish按钮就建立了一个空的工程项目。
下一页
上一页
§2.3 相关技术基本知识与基本技能
(二)编辑设计图形文件
1.建立原理图文件
执行File => New 命令,弹出新建文件对话框,如图2-24所示。
如图2-25所示,Quartus Ⅱ支持6种设计输入法文件:
“ AHDL File ”,是AHDL文本文件;
“Block Diagram/Schematic File ”,是流程图和原理图文件,简称原理图文件;
“EDIF File ”,是网表文件;
“ SOPC Builder System ”,是可编程片上系统的编辑系统;
“ Verilog HDL File ”,是Verilog HDL文本文件;
“ VHDL File ”,是VHDL文本文件。
下一页
上一页
§2.3 相关技术基本知识与基本技能
“Block Diagram/Schematic File”,按OK即建立一个空的原理图文件。
执行File=> Save as命令,把它另存为文件名是“ BiaoJueQi”的原理图文件,文件后缀为.bdf。将“Add file to current project”选项选中,使该文件添加到刚建立的工程中去,如图2-26所示。
2.编辑输入原理图文件
图形编辑界面如图2-27所示,其右侧的空白处就是原理图的编辑区,在这个编辑区输入如图2-28所示的BiaoJueQi原理图。
(1)元件的选择与放置
在原理图编辑区的一个位置双击鼠标的左键,将弹出Symbol对话框,或单击鼠标右键,在弹出的选择对话框中选择Insert => Symbol
下一页
上一页
§2.3 相关技术基本知识与基本技能
...,也会弹出Symbol对话框。不要选中Symbol对话框中Repeat -insert mode(重复-插入模式)和insert symbol as block(作为流程图模块插入符号)复选框,即采用默认的一次性插入作为原理图元件的符号。用单击的方法展开Libraries栏中的元件库,如图2-29所示,其中primitive s为基本元件库,打开logic子库,单面是常用的与门、或门和非门等门电路。
在图2-30中,选择其中的二输入与门元件 and2,然后单击OK按钮。
出现如图2-31所示的图样。
将该图样移到编辑区合适的地方左击鼠标,就可放置一个二输入与门元件,如图2-32所示。
下一页
上一页
版权声明:本站内容均来自互联网,仅供演示用,请勿用于商业和其他非法用途。如果侵犯了您的权益请与我们联系QQ:729038198,我们将在24小时内删除。
发表评论